Don Herold? Nadine Stair? Nadine Star? Frank Dickey? Helen S. Moor? Berton Braley? Anonymous?

Question for Quote Investigator: Imagine if you were given the opportunity to live your life over again. What changes would you make? A popular essay made suggestions such as the following:
(1) Pick more daisies
(2) Ride more merry-go-rounds
(3) Walk barefoot more often
The essay containing these recommendations has been attributed to Don Herold, Nadine Stair, and others. Would you please explore this topic?
Reply from Quote Investigator: The earliest match known to QI appeared in the December 1931 issue of “College Humor” magazine within a piece titled “I’d Pick More Daisies” by Don Herold.1
QI has not yet been able to access this magazine directly, but QI has been able to access an article in “The Punxsutawney Spirit” of Pennsylvania which discussed the “College Humor” piece and reprinted excerpts such as this:2
If I had my life to live over, I would start barefooted a little earlier in the spring and stay that way a little later in the fall.
Don Herold employed the following self-description:
… one of those persons who never go anywhere without a thermometer, a hot water bottle, a gargle, a raincoat, and a parachute.
Herold’s essay also included these suggestions:
I would have more dogs.
I would keep later hours.
I would have more sweethearts.
Interestingly, the article in “The Punxsutawney Spirit” was dated November 3, 1931, whereas the piece in “College Humor” was dated December 1931. This was possible because magazine issues were typically released before their cover dates. The newspaper was able to access the article one month before the cover date.
During subsequent decades, several different names have been attached to the essay, e.g., Frank Dickey, Helen S. Moor, Nadine Star, and Nadine Stair. Also, the contents of the essay have changed. Sentences have been removed, and other sentences have been inserted into the text. The essays are copyrighted; hence, this analysis cannot present the full essays. Only excerpts are shown.
